SEPTEMBER 24, 2016: VALLEY OF DRAGONS (EL TORO, SAIPAN) TOWERS OF FIRE
Some call them "water spouts." Others "spouting horns." Still others refer to them as "blow holes." Whatever you call them, they are one of the most fascinating and beautiful cyclic phenomena in nature.
Valley of Dragons (El Toro) was perhaps calmer than I have ever seen it tonight. In fact, if I had taken someone down there, I would have been disappointed to not be able to show them the REAL water spouts down there (often there are 8 or more spouting). The calm conditions, however, allowed me to set up behind this faithful little guy right at the water line so that I could catch the sun highlights through the spouting water.
